MyFonts.com To Offer 400 Letraset Typefaces New Partnership Expands
MyFonts.com Portfolio to Over 27,000 Fonts
CAMBRIDGE, MA — April 07, 2003 — MyFonts.com, a subsidiary of Bitstream Inc. ( Nasdaq:BITS ), today announced the addition of 400 typefaces from Letraset Ltd., a well-respected medium for design professionals. With this addition, MyFonts.com expands to offer 27,000 fonts from over 100 world-renowned font foundries.

Letraset, founded in London in 1959, introduced the revolutionary instant dry transfer lettering, an exciting and innovative medium for commercial artists and designers. By putting the emphasis on quality, technical development and marketing strategy, Letraset made what could so easily have become a "gimmick" into an essential design tool.

Its range of products has become known and respected by professional users throughout the world, developing far beyond its Dry Transfer origins. Above all, Letraset has remained true to its founders' belief in typography.

Letraset launched its instant lettering dry transfer product in 1960, representing a true revolution in graphic design. Suddenly lettering could be done quickly and easily by anyone and demand was enormous. Through the following 40 years Letraset developed an extensive typeface library encompassing both dry transfer and digital formats.

In the 1970s the Letragraphica range provided innovative typefaces designed by the world's leading designers. This was continued in the 1980s with the introduction of Letragraphica Premier.

In the 1990s the focus moved towards digital design with the introduction of the Fontek Display Typeface Library with over 300 typefaces drawn from the Letraset Dry Transfer library and with many new and contemporary faces.

For 2003 and beyond, Letraset continues to proactively seek out and successfully market high quality, innovative typefaces.


About

MyFonts.com
MyFonts.com, Inc., a venture funded by Bitstream Inc. (NASDAQ: BITS) and established as a wholly owned subsidiary in 1999, is a showcase of the world's fonts available from one easy-to-use Web site. It provides the largest collection of fonts ever assembled for on-line delivery, and offers easy ways to find and purchase fonts on-line. It also offers unique typographic resources, and forums for interacting with font experts.
